A global Payments Services & Software company is looking for a talented System Engineer to join their Technical Services team in Malta. You will be responsible for the deployment of the various BankWORKS components and third-party tools mainly web and application servers on all in-house customer staging system environments. The ideal candidate will be in possession of a degree in computing or a similar recognised qualification, plus have knowledge of Unix/Linux and Microsoft Windows environments. MAIN D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Work with the Systems Engineer’s team within the Technical Services department
  • Be responsible of the deployment of the various application components and third-party tools mainly web and application servers on all in-house customer staging system environments
  • Design continuous deployment, automation, pipelining and build technologies while assisting in the adoption of AWS and Azure cloud services
  • To install and maintain Docker containers environments as part of the continuous deployment process
  • Perform regular exercises to optimize application performance
  • Show interest in the monitoring of systems to ensure secure services with minimum downtime according to SLAs
  • Install and test new versions of third-party products and keep up to date with the latest releases
  • Contribute to the research and planning of scalable systems
  • Willing to learn and assist in the configuration of alerting and monitoring through Elastic Stack, specifically Elasticsearch and Kibana
CANDIDATE PROFILE
  • Be in possession of a degree in computing or a similar recognised qualification
  • Have knowledge of unix/linux and microsoft windows environments
  • Have experience in the use of dockerized environments
  • Be familiar with the use of tools that enable the selective access to information held within a database (e.g. Sql)
  • Have an understanding of scripting, it infrastructures and is applications
  • Use project tracking systems and teams collaboration software like JIRA and Confluence
  • Possess good communication skills, able to perform under pressure and have the ability to deal with and solve problems quickly and accurately
  • Have strong organisational and time management skills, able to prioritise across different tasks and meet deadlines as per business objectives
  • Fluency in written and spoken English
